Solve any four sub-questions:

Find the surface area of a sphere of radius 4.2 cm.

The figure is as follows:


Given:


Radius, r = 4.2 cm


To find: Surface Area of Sphere, S


S = 4 π r2




∴ Surface Area = 221.76 cm2
